the problem is common for the 93-94-95 4.3 vortex its the spider injection located inside the plenum the part costs between $250 to 400 i had to replace on girlfreinds 94 blazer. ifound one o ebay for $100
remove the oxigen sensor and drive it, if it get so much better power then you catalitic at exaust is restricted and have to be replace, note: by driving whit 02 sensor remove it will make a lot of noise don't be worry this is normal just make sure nothing overheat by the 02 sensor hole
